   From the logs it looks like the readiness probe is failing due to the increased time it is taking to make the check. There are times in there of 29613 and 14872 where are normal response would be < 10 ms. There appears to be something happening in couchdb that is causing the responses to slow down. When this is occurring there are no obvious cpu spikes or memory usage either.
   
   Is there any additional debugging that can be enabled to try and capture what couchdb might be doing when it crashes? Given that this deployed service is hardly used at the moment it is concerning that this type of thing would occur when it is under no load.
